Table 5—

Multiple regression analysis of the relationship between L/S ratio and other associated variables for the diabetic group

Risk factorsRegression coefficientSEStandardized regression coefficientP
Age (years) 0.010 0.001 0.535 <0.0001 
Sex 0.101 0.043 0.219 0.0196 
Ferritin (ng/ml) −0.0002740 −0.0001362 −0.188 0.0465 
A1C 0.057 0.010 0.342 <0.0001 
Smoking 0.047 0.047 0.092 0.3168

The dependent variable is the L/S ratio. The independent variables are age, sex, serum ferritin, serum A1C, and smoking status. R2 for entire model = 0.954.
